    Step 3: Cancel Through App Stores (If Applicable)

    If you subscribed through:

    • Apple App Store

    • Google Play Store

    You must cancel through the same platform. Simply deleting the app does not cancel billing.

    For iPhone Users:

    1. Open Settings

    2. Tap your Apple ID

    3. Select Subscriptions

    4. Choose the service

    5. Tap Cancel Subscription

    For Android Users:

    1. Open Google Play

    2. Tap Profile icon

    3. Select Payments & Subscriptions

    4. Choose Subscriptions

    5. Cancel the service

    Step 4: Request Cancellation Confirmation

    Always request a confirmation email after canceling. This serves as proof in case of future disputes.

    Keep records of:

    • Cancellation date

    • Confirmation number

    • Screenshot of cancellation page

    • Email confirmation

    Step 7: Turn Off Auto-Renewal

    Some platforms allow you to keep access until the billing period ends while disabling auto-renewal.

    This ensures:

    • No further charges

    • Continued access during the paid cycle

    Double-check your account after cancellation to confirm the status reads “Expires on” rather than “Renews on.”

    Frequently Asked Questions

    How long does cancellation take?

    Most services stop future billing immediately, but access continues until the current cycle ends.

    Can I get a refund after canceling?

    Refund policies vary. Some companies offer partial refunds; others do not. Always review the refund policy before canceling.

    Is deleting the app enough?

    No. Deleting an app does not cancel billing. You must cancel through account settings or the app store.

    What if I forgot my login details?

    Use the “Forgot Password” option or contact customer support for account recovery assistance.
